Oscar-winning actor Burt Lancaster has been slow to recover from a crippling stroke six months ago and still cannot walk or talk, said a friend of the actor's manager.

"Burt is progressing, but it is very, very slow," said a close friend and assistant to Ben Benjamin, the actor's manager.Benjamin, who usually speaks for Lancaster, has been ill himself. His assistant spoke on condition of anonymity.

Lancaster, 77, was stricken Nov. 30.
